| Author info | Rating | Review Summary |
|---|---|---|
| Consultant at TechData BIMA JSC | 4.5 | I find Tibero highly compatible with Oracle, stable, and easy to set up, making it a good, cheaper alternative. However, its knowledge base and support are limited compared to Oracle, and it lacks scheduling features. |
| Technical Consultant at a tech company with 51-200 employees | 5.0 | I find Tibero a fast, easy-to-maintain RDBMS with low licensing costs, superior to Oracle. Its active cluster and storage are valuable, though I wish for more PL/SQL packages in future releases. |
| Administrador de Banco de Dados with 1,001-5,000 employees | 4.5 | I found Tibero very stable, scalable, and offering reliable performance at a much lower cost than Oracle, despite some PL/SQL compatibility and migration challenges. Initial setup is simple, and customer service is proactive. |
| Consultant at a consultancy with 51-200 employees | 4.5 | My company switched to Tibero from Oracle for cost savings. I found it very fast, reliable, and scalable with excellent support. Though initial setup was challenging, it saved us money and time, making it a valuable solution. |
